Exhaust valve opening on compression stroke
in Ride On's
Posted
Morning all,
Just been turning the engine over by hand and I have valve lift on what i think is the compression stroke.
Would adjusting the valves stop this or is it designed this way.
Thanks
Found out it's compression release for anyone wondering the same.
